What are the disadvantages of face scrubs?

Author: Alberto Rempel  |  Last update: Wednesday, January 7, 2026

If you have a sensitive skin one can also have allergic reactions to the chemicals present in the synthetic scrubs as well. 2. Over scrubbing can result in open pores which are exposed to pollution and UV rays at the same time. It also leaves your skin more prone to infections and tanning.

Do dermatologists recommend face scrubs?

Several dermatologists tell us that you should only use a scrub once or twice a week. And you should always moisturize after a scrub. “The scrub can remove scale to make skin look and feel smoother and softer; however, that will not last if it isn't moisturized immediately afterward,” says dermatologist Dr.

Are facial scrubs good for your face?

Scrubbing is beneficial for the face as it helps exfoliate dead skin cells, unclog pores, and promote a brighter complexion. It also enhances blood circulation, which can result in healthier-looking skin.

Should I use face scrubs yes or no?

Face scrubs help exfoliate and improve skin texture, but daily use depends on skin type and scrub type. Sensitive skin should exfoliate 1-2 times a week, oily or acne-prone skin can handle 2-3 times a week, and normal to combination skin can also use scrubs 2-3 times a week.

Do you use face wash or scrub first?

Cleansing before scrubbing is often recommended. By first removing dirt, sweat, and makeup, you create a clean canvas for exfoliation. This allows the scrub to effectively target dead skin cells without being hindered by surface debris.

Can face scrub remove blackheads?

You can use a scrub to remove the top part of the blackhead but that does not take care of the underlying cause. The blackhead will soon resurface. Instead, try a well-formulated product with BHA (salicylic acid). Salicylic acid is an amazing ingredient for getting rid of blackheads.

Do face scrubs cause micro tears?

Fact: Any scrub that contains large, irregularly shaped particles damages skin by causing micro-tears on its surface. Common culprits include ground-up shells, fruit pits, and volcanic rock. Micro-tears gradually weaken skin's barrier, making skin more prone to dry, flaky patches, redness, and signs of sensitivity (1).

Are jojoba beads bad for skin?

Jojoba beads are non-toxic, biodegradable and gentle on the skin, making them a great alternative to plastic microbeads. They are also safe for use on sensitive skin.
